Of course! After an exercise, eating the correct nutrients will aid in muscle growth, energy replenishment, and recovery. Here are eight healthy foods to think about.
1. Lean Protein: Choose foods like eggs, tofu, salmon, grilled chicken, or turkey. Protein is essential for the growth and repair of muscle tissue that is harmed during exercise.
2. Greek Yogurt: High in protein and rich in carbohydrates, which aid in refueling muscles' glycogen stores. Probiotics, which help support immunological function and digestion, are also included in Greek yogurt.
3. Quinoa: a multipurpose whole grain rich in carbs and protein. Quinoa is an excellent choice for muscle repair because it is also a good source of important amino acids.
4. Bananas: Bananas, which are rich in potassium and carbs, aid in restoring glycogen stores and controlling muscle contraction. They're a great post-workout snack because they're also simple to digest.
